Nykaa

Locate the nearest store(s)

Please either enter your nearby locality or select your state first

OR

Nykaa stores Near Lavelle Road, Bengaluru, 560001

9.1 KM from Lavelle Road, Bengaluru, 560001
Site No 112, Ground Floor, 27th Main Road
Sector 2, HSR Layout
Bengaluru - 560102
Opens at 11:00 AM